Minecraft on XBLA hits 4 Million Sales
It’s no secret that Mojang’s Minecraft is popular. How popular? Well, the XBLA version for Xbox 360 consoles has crossed the four million sales mark in its first five months of availablility, as reported by Develop early this morning. The XBLA version’s co-developer, 4J Studios, broke the news via Twitter. On top of that, according to the Develop post, 4J has revealed that the game is selling 27,000 copies a day on average.
